According to the public record, 29, The Pitcroft, Chichester is a mid-century freehold house with 968 ft2 of internal area and sits on a 108 m2 plot.
Houses of this size in this area normally have 3 bedrooms with a garden.
Based on available information, and assuming reasonable condition, the estimated sale value for 29, The Pitcroft, Chichester is £290,845 and the estimated rental value is £1,386 per month.
The Pitcroft, Chichester, PO19 is located in the borough of Chichester within the PO19 postal district.

Price Range & Condition
Decorative condition can have a big effect on a property's value and this effect varies depending on the type, size and location of the property.
If 29, The Pitcroft, Chichester is in very good condition we estimate a sale value of £305,387 and a rental value of £1,455 per month.
However, if the property needs a lot of cosmetic work we estimate a sale value of £270,486 and a rental value of £1,289 per month.

Energy Efficiency
29, The Pitcroft, Chichester has an Energy Performance Rating (EPC) of C. This is based on the most recent assessment, dated 25 Oct 2024.
The property is connected to mains gas and has fully double glazed windows. It is heated using Boiler and radiators, mains gas.
Sold Prices
According to HM Land Registry, 29, The Pitcroft, Chichester was last sold on 4th February 2010 for £200,000 and was recorded as a freehold house.
The property has had 2 sales since 1995.
Since February 2010, the market for similar properties has risen by 90.4%.
